How does the LEO panel reflect the entire population?

With more than 500,000 members across Canada and the United States, LEO is the largest proprietary research panel in the country.

Unlike many panels, our members are n’t recruited randomly. To ensure true representativeness, we don’t rely on third-party websites or open online recruitment (often known as “river sampling”). This allows us to maintain full control over the source and quality of our members, as well as how surveys are distributed.

We use a hybrid recruitment approach, and every new member completes a detailed profile questionnaire. This process helps us build a diverse and accurately representative panel that reflects the real population.

How do you ensure that people from all backgrounds are represented? 

For every LEO survey, our samples are built using official Census data as a benchmark.

Depending on the project, we carefully balance key criteria such as age, gender, region, and language to ensure representativeness.

With over 200 profiling questions covering a wide range of topics, we can also target specific audiences. This way we target niche audiences such as newcomers, healthcare professionals, or consumers with particular habits and preferences.

When a survey is launched, how to you decide who is invited? 

Not everyone receives an invitation to take part in a LEO survey. 

First, our software uses Canadian Census data to generate representative population samples. 

Next, panelists are selected based on the project’s specific requirements (age, region, gender, and language) ensuring that each group is proportionally represented. 

Finally, invitations are sent to the selected members via email, mobile notification, or directly through the LEO platform. 

If certain groups answer more than others, how to you ensure balance? 

Some groups are naturally more likely to respond than others. To prevent imbalances, we set quotas to ensure that each demographic group has an equal voice.

We also apply weighting controls so that no segment of the population is overrepresented in the final results.

What measures are taken to guarantee reliability?

Many measures have been put in place to ensure a high-quality panel. We use many validation techniques that start as soon as members sign up.

Here are some quality control measures we put in place:

  • Double validation at sign-up: we make sure that participants confirm their registration and their interest by email, showing their willingness to be part of the LEO community.
  • Profile verification every 6 months: members’ profiles are then updated, and inactive accounts are either reactivated or cancelled, depending on the situation.
  • Monitoring of suspicious activity: We closely track response patterns to detect unusually fast or inconsistent answers. Panelists who do not meet quality standards are promptly removed from the panel.
  • Multi-step verification: We use several verification methods to identify and remove duplicate profiles.
  • Open-ended response control: Open-ended answers are systematically reviewed to identify inconsistencies, copy-paste responses, or inappropriate comments. Participants whose responses do not meet quality standards are removed from the panel after verification.

In addition, we adhere to the highest industry standards for security and data protection to safeguard both our members and clients.

How do we connect with niche groups?

Some audiences (newcomers, cultural communities, business leaders, or other specialized groups) can be harder to reach.

That’s why we run targeted campaigns on social media and through specialized partners, helping us connect with a wide variety of people and ensure every voice is heard.
